There's no place like home for King,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Friday. They came out on top against the North Shore Mustangs by a score of 6-1 on Tuesday.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 17-4 back in March.
King's win bumped their record up to 18-11-1. As for North Shore, their loss ended a three-game streak of away wins and brought them to 9-13.
Coming up, King will head out on the road to square off against Channelview at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day. The Panthers are facing the Falcons at the right time seeing as the Falcons are stuck on a 13-game losing streak. As for North Shore, they will be playing at home against Summer Creek at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day. The Bulldogs will roll in looking for their ninth straight victory, something the Mustangs surely won't give up without a fight.
